Create Shells Using an Imported CSV File
An Integration interface must be created for shell creation to work via CSV file.
You can create shells by importing a shell template as a CSV file. The status of shells created using this method defaults to the value provided by the user in the import file; otherwise, it is set as Active.
To create shells using an imported CSV file:
- Go to the Company Workspace tab and switch to Admin mode.
- In the left Navigator, select Company Sponsored Shells, and then select a shell type.
- From the toolbar, click Actions, select Export Template, and then select Shell Creation Template.
- Complete the shell creation template CSV file. Some hints:
- The shell location must have a leading /. Be sure to use the true shell name as entered in the Shell Manager configuration.
- Shell statuses are Active—which includes On-hold and View-Only—or Inactive. Use initial capitalization.
- Administrators must be valid users. You might enter the user's full name (for example, Henry James) or the system user name (for example, hjames) depending on the configuration.
- If using currency override, be sure the currency is active in Exchange rates and the CSV file contains a valid currency code.
Note: You cannot modify the BP Data Picker alone if it has an associated Line Item Data Picker value. You must provide both the BP Data Picker value and BP Line Item Data Picker value to modify any one of them.
- From the toolbar, click Actions, select Import, and then select From Template.
- Select the modules to include in the shell.
- Select the template from the listed templates and click OK.
- Browse for the CSV file and open it.
- Click OK.
Reasons for a Shell Creation business process CSV failing to import
- Any incorrect rows will cause the CSV upload to fail and an error message will display the incorrect row number.
- Incorrect shell location used (this has to be set up before importing a CSV).
- Invalid shell name or number.
- The location on the imported CSV file is not a valid parent location.
- The sub-shell of the type that you are importing was not configured under the parent location specified.
- Currency override used an invalid currency code or the currency was not active in Exchange rates.
Notes:
- If shell creation fails, the user who attempted to import the CSV will get an email notification of the import failure.
- When creating a shell through CSV, the Document Manager Attribute Form that is associated with the template, or shell instance, will be copied over to the newly created shell.
Last Published Tuesday, April 8, 2025